What’s Css? An Online Developer’s Information For 2025

When a specification has been discussed and formally ratified by the W3C members, it becomes a suggestion. Would cause one specific headline on a single .html web page to look in violet, 40 level font. Each declaration includes a CSS property name and a worth, separated by a colon. A CSS declaration at all times ends with a semicolon, and declaration blocks are surrounded by curly braces.

Bootstrap is known for depleting the give consideration to responsive design amongst internet designers to advertise the concept of mobile-friendly CSS Tools subjected to enhanced person expertise. One of the primary drawbacks of CSS is the fact that its efficiency is closely dependent on browser support. In addition to compatibility, every browser (and its many versions) works in another way, so your CSS has to maintain up with all of these variations.

Additionally, overriding variable values is possible as traditional CSS properties. If you should change the format of a particular set of pages, it’s easy to take action with CSS. Just edit the corresponding CSS stylesheet and you’ll see modifications utilized to all the pages that are utilizing that fashion sheet. The “cascading” a part of its name refers to how styles are inherited and utilized to totally different elements on a web page based on their relationship to one another within the HTML document. Kinds may be applied to a parent factor, which will be handed all the way down to its child components.

Unlike a programming language, similar to PHP, JavaScript and SQL, CSS cannot be used to write software program purposes that instruct a pc how to execute quite so much of tasks. I was a little surprised, as most shoppers usually are not familiar with such web design terminology. That received me considering that perhaps I ought to write an article to clarify what CSS is and how it is utilized in Internet Design. In the next article, I am going to debate How to add CSS to HTML Pages with Examples. I hope this Introduction to CSS article will allow you to along with your want. Please publish your feedback, question, or feedback about this text.

Replies To “Tips On How To Use Css Variables Like A Professional”

CSS is unique in that it doesn’t create any new parts, like HTML or JavaScript. They carry out nicely underneath moderate system load, whereas easy animations are inclined to perform poorly in JavaScript. The rendering engine can use frame skipping and other strategies to maintain easy efficiency.

  • You can immediately tell what’s going on whenever you read the HTML.
  • As web frontends get increasingly complicated, resource-greedy features demand more and more from the browser.
  • You might be questioning how this CSS code is actually utilized to HTML content, though.
  • Relying on whether the field is checked or unchecked, the useTheme() function is recognized as to cross within the theme variant and save the user’s current selection to native storage.

Create A Website

css what is it

The data between curly brackets is called a declaration, and it accommodates properties and values which may be utilized to the selector. Cascading Type Sheets (CSS) is a stylesheet language used to describe the presentation of a document written in HTML or XML (including XML dialects such as SVG, MathML or XHTML). CSS describes how parts should be rendered on screen, on paper, in speech, or on different media. Selectors allow you to apply types based on factor sorts, IDs, courses, attributes, and extra. CSS is used to outline kinds on your net pages, together with the design, structure and variations in display for various devices and display sizes.

css what is it

The media question prefers-color-scheme determines whether or not the consumer is using a light-weight or darkish theme. If it’s a dark theme, the internet site updates to make use of the darkish variants of the customized properties. The @property at-rule permits you to be extra expressive with the definition of CSS variables by allowing you to define their kind, control inheritance, and set default values which act as fallback. Using the @property at-rule ensures more predictable habits.

Css Selectors

css what is it

Now that we’ve seen what the nuts and bolts of what typically make internet pages tick are, it’s time to learn how https://deveducation.com/ to begin using CSS to style content material. The presentation is the visual illustration of the elements on the web page. We’d suggest you be taught HTML first and then take a look at a course on studying CSS.

Merchandise Path

This would work identical to flex-direction and the corresponding part of grid-auto-flow. Cascading Type Sheets (known as CSS) is how entrance finish builders apply type to HTML parts. CSS also permits us to apply kinds to sure element sorts, like h1, h2, p, etc. You can write them as soon as after which they apply in all places that file is related. If you’re interested in turning into an internet developer, you would possibly have also requested yourself how a programmer is in a position to alter the looks of those pages using code.

The style sheet with the best precedence controls the content material show. Declarations not set in the highest priority source are handed on to a source of decrease precedence, such because the person agent fashion. For instance, headings (h1 elements), sub-headings (h2), sub-sub-headings (h3), etc., are defined structurally utilizing HTML.

CSS, or Cascading Type Sheets, provides a versatile approach to fashion internet content, with types originating from browser defaults, user preferences, or web designers. These types may be utilized inline, within an HTML doc, or through external .css information for broader consistency. CSS is a foundational know-how in web growth, allowing developers to transform plain HTML paperwork into visually appealing and interactive websites. By understanding CSS syntax, selectors, and properties, net developers can create constant and aesthetically pleasing consumer interfaces. The ideas of cascading and specificity are crucial for managing complicated types efficiently.

CSS variables help simplify the way web development css cascading you construct web sites and complicated animations whereas nonetheless permitting you to put in writing reusable and chic code. Using CSS variables can be attainable with React Native initiatives that run on the React Native Net renderer. Attempt adjusting these CSS variables and creating new ones to improve this login display additional. You can use the identical strategy to make use of CSS variables with container queries. Check the whole supply code and see a stay preview from this CodePen.

Leave a comment